Q3 Planning Note — Training Budget (Branch Managers)

Heads up, team: next year's training budget for Marbury Retail Group is getting a modest bump, roughly 8% over this year. Priorities are the new Stockline till system and the customer-care refresher everyone keeps asking for. Please send your branch wishlists to head office by end of quarter — realistic numbers, not fantasy conference trips. We'll lock allocations in November. One more thing before you start planning: the confidential context below explains why this matters more than usual.

confidential, yagaf-kaguf: The eastern region missed its Kasok quota by 57.3 percent last quarter. Rusielek Works plans to raise the Kelix list price by 37.6 percent in February. The pricing group signed off on a budget of $308.5 million for Project Quenwyn. The renewal with Norwynax Foods closes at $199.4 million a year, 2.4 percent above the last contract.

/*
 * tailcat: internal CLI for tailing structured logs from the Merrow
 * aggregation tier. If you are new to this codebase, know that the
 * constants below control polling cadence, batch sizes, and backoff
 * when the aggregator throttles us. They were tuned against the
 * staging fleet in the Dunmore region, so resist the urge to bump
 * them just because tailing feels slow; the bottleneck is almost
 * always the upstream index, not this client. Change them only with
 * a benchmark attached to your review. The tuned values follow.
 */

constants for fahop-fahaf:
RATE_LIMITS = {
    "quenath": 1,
    "quenwyn": 10,
    "ralael": 10,
    "wenix": 1,
}

Finance Review Summary — Orlith Retail Partners (Sales Leads)

Loyalty-programme overhaul approved in principle. Current scheme costs 2.8% of revenue against weak retention impact. New model: tiered points, partner redemptions via the Bramleaf network, sunset of legacy vouchers over six months. Net cost expected to drop to 1.9% by year-end. Systems migration begins Q1; sales incentives unchanged until then. Detailed figures in the appendix. The commercial rationale is outlined in the note below.

board note of kadug-tawig: Only 5 of the 100 pilot accounts renewed Oliath, so a churn review is set for April 15.